Storm Restoration Service in Phoenix, AZ
Storm restoration services involve repairing and rebuilding properties after severe weather events such as heavy rain, strong winds, hail, or storms that cause damage. These projects typically include fixing roof damage, replacing broken windows, restoring siding, and addressing water intrusion issues. Homeowners often seek storm restoration to quickly secure their property, prevent further damage, and restore safety and comfort following a weather-related incident.
Before requesting storm restoration services,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the types of repairs needed, and the scope of work involved. It’s important to assess whether structural components like the roof, walls, or foundation require attention and to consider any potential safety hazards. Having a clear understanding of the damage can help homeowners make informed decisions about repairs and ensure that the restoration process effectively restores the property's integrity.

Common Storm Restoration Service Jobs
Roof Repair - addressing storm damage to restore roof integrity and prevent leaks.
Gutter Cleaning - clearing debris to ensure proper drainage after storms.
Siding Replacement - repairing or replacing damaged siding to protect the property exterior.
Tree Debris Removal - safely removing fallen branches and storm debris from the yard.
Window Board-up - securing broken or shattered windows to prevent further damage.
Storm Damage Inspection - assessing property for hidden damage after severe weather events.
Storm Restoration Service Questions
What types of storm damage require restoration services? Damage to roofing, siding, windows, and gutters caused by storms often need restoration to prevent further issues and protect the property.
How can storm restoration improve property safety? Restoration services help repair structural damage, reducing hazards like leaks or weakened areas that could lead to further problems.
What signs indicate the need for storm restoration? Visible damage such as missing shingles, broken windows, or dented siding are signs that restoration services may be necessary.
What projects are commonly included in storm restoration services? Common projects include roof repairs, siding replacement, window board-ups, and gutter system restoration.
